What is a Railroad Settlement?
A railroad settlement describes a legal resolution reached in between a railroad business and people or entities associated with a dispute. These disputes can occur from different circumstances, consisting of accidents, land acquisition, work concerns, or ecological issues. Settlements generally involve a worked out contract where one celebration accepts compensate the other to prevent prolonged litigation.

Numerous aspects can affect the result of railroad settlements:
Nature of the Incident: The circumstances surrounding the claim (unexpected vs. irresponsible actions) substantially affect settlement amounts.
Intensity of Damages: Personal injuries or extensive home damage usually lead to higher settlements.
Liability: Determining who is at fault plays a crucial function in negotiations. Clear evidence can lead to a quicker resolution.
Legal Representation: The skills of lawyers involved can affect the settlement procedure, with knowledgeable lawyers able to work out much better terms.
Jurisdiction: Different states have differing laws and regulations governing railways, which can affect settlement amounts and treatments.
The Settlement Process
The railroad settlement procedure normally follows these steps:
Claim Filing: The aggrieved party files a claim detailing their grievances and the relief looked for.
Investigation: Both parties examine the claims, gathering evidence and paperwork related to the occurrence.
Settlement: This phase includes conversations between the parties to reach an equally acceptable settlement. It can include counteroffers and prolonged considerations.
Settlement Agreement: Once both parties get to a contract, a composed settlement document is created, laying out the conditions.
Completion: The arrangement is signed, and any agreed-upon payments are made to fix the disagreement.
Frequently Asked Questions About Railroad SettlementsWhat should I do if I am included in a railroad accident?
If you are included in a railroad accident, guarantee you look for medical attention initially. File the occurrence as completely as possible, consisting of taking pictures and gathering witness statements. Then speak with a personal injury attorney specializing in railroad cases.
How do I understand if I am entitled to a settlement?
You might be entitled to a settlement if you can establish liability and show damages due to neglect or wrongful actions by the railroad company. Legal counsel will help you examine your case.
Are all railroad settlements public information?
Not all railroad settlements are public. Some agreements consist of confidentiality stipulations, avoiding disclosure of the settlement terms to the general public.
The length of time does a railroad settlement take?
The duration of a railroad settlement procedure differs commonly based on the intricacy of the case, the willingness of the parties to negotiate, and the legal structure in the jurisdiction. Some settlements can take a few weeks, while others may take months or longer.
Can I negotiate my settlement?
Yes, negotiating your settlement is typical. It is advisable to deal with a skilled attorney who can represent your interests and assist you accomplish the finest outcome.
